To evaluate u + xy, substituting the values u = 18, x = 10, and y = 8, we get:

u + xy = 18 + (10)(8)
u + xy = 18 + 80
u + xy = 98

The correct answer is 98.

To find the length of a side of the square field, we need to take the square root of the given area of 479 ft².

Taking the square root of 479, we get the approximate length of a side:

√479 ≈ 21.87 ft

Rounding to the nearest foot, the approximate length of a side of the field is 22 ft.
